Responsibilities Promotes Elara Caring’s philosophy, mission statement and administrative policies to ensure quality of care. Evaluates the Speech‑Language pathologist patient to determine the rehabilitation needs and potential for achievement and develops a plan of care in accordance with the findings. Admits the patient and assesses speech‑language therapy and all other needs according to OASIS and PPS regulatory guidelines. Makes the initial therapy evaluation visit and re‑evaluates the patient’s speech language therapy needs during each visit. Makes follow‑up assessments according to OASIS and PPS regulatory guidelines. Initiates plan for patient safety, using the patient, family, and community resources. Communicates significant findings, problems, and changes in condition or environment to the appropriate supervisor, the physician, and other team members involved with patient care. Participates in the implementation and development of the Plan of Care to ensure quality and continuity of care and proper discharge planning. Verifies the Plan of Care prior to each visit and provides care according to physician’s orders, assessment data, and established standards and guidelines. Writes physician orders to cover additional visits and changes to the Plan of Care, per agency policy. Incorporates patient care goals established in the Plan of Care, into therapy care, as evidenced by documentation in therapy notes. Initiates and revises the Plan of Care in response to identified patient care issues. Performs direct Speech‑Language pathology services in accordance with accepted standards of practice and certified by the patient’s physician. Selects diagnostic and therapeutic materials appropriate to patient needs. Instructs and provides patients and/or their caregiver in the home therapy program providing modification and clarification when necessary. Assures clinical notes indicate continuing communication and coordination of services with physician, other staff, and disciplines. Ensures that all therapy notes, supply log/visit logs are accurate and turned into the office according to office policy. Physically demanding, high stress environment. Full range of body motion including handling, lifting and transfer of patients. Potentially work irregular hours including call hours if applicable. Requirements Master’s degree from an accredited educational program in Language Pathology. Current, unrestricted SLP license in the state of work. Minimum one (1) year of experience as a SLP in a clinical care setting. Able and willing to travel within branch/office coverage area. Must have a dependable vehicle, valid driver’s license, and current auto insurance in accordance with state laws. Must be able and willing to travel 50%. Able to sit, stand, bend, lift and move intermittently and be able to lift 50-100 lbs. You will report to the Branch Director, Clinical Manager, Clinical Supervisor or designee.
